Person Details
Birthday:
Aliases: No known aliases
Gender: Female
Place of birth:
Homepage:
Movie Involvements: 13
TV Involvements: 0
Most Famous Work
Biography
Renee Zhan is a Chinese-American director and animator from Houston, Texas. In her films Renee is primarily interested in exploring topics of the body, nature, sexuality - all things beautiful, ugly, and squishy. Her short films have screened and won awards internationally.
Most Famous Work
O Black Hole!
(2020) WriterReneepoptosis
(2018) WriterHold Me (Ca Caw Ca Caw)
(2016) WriterPidge
(2015) DirectorSoft Animals
(2021) WriterFish Juice
(2014) DirectorShé
(2026) DirectorThe Birth of the Telephone
(2021) AnimationActing
| Year | Character | Movie/Tv |
|---|---|---|
| 2019 | N/A | |
| 2018 | (voice) | |
| 2016 | (voice) | |
| Year | Character | Movie/Tv |
Visual Effects
| Year | Role | Movie/Tv |
|---|---|---|
| 2021 | Animation | |
| Year | Role | Movie/Tv |
Directing
| Year | Role | Movie/Tv |
|---|---|---|
| 2021 | Director | |
| 2020 | Director | |
| 2018 | Director | |
| 2016 | Director | |
| 2015 | Director | |
| 2014 | Director | |
| Director | ||
| Year | Role | Movie/Tv |
Writing
| Year | Role | Movie/Tv |
|---|---|---|
| 2021 | Writer | |
| 2020 | Writer | |
| 2018 | Writer | |
| 2016 | Writer | |
| Year | Role | Movie/Tv |
Join the discussion
Please Log in to comment